

Progreso, Yucatan – Agents of the Secretary of the Navy were able to rescue a shipwrecked fisherman after several days and bring him to safety in this port.
The fisherman was lost for several days at sea.
Fishermen from the boat “Tiburón IV” gave the alert and collaborated in the rescue.
The rescued individual showed signs of dehydration and received medical attention from the Thirteenth Naval Zone. He was transferred by ambulance to a local hospital to receive specialized attention.
No details were disclosed as to how the shipwreck occurred.
Apparently the boat he was traveling in broke down and he sought to reach land by swimming.
The rescue was successful because of the collaboration between fishermen and the Mexican Navy.
